How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Olympia?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Downtown Olympia Studio Apartments | $1,306 | $1,225 | $1,736 |
Downtown Olympia 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,644 | $1,099 | $3,130 |
Downtown Olympia 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,127 | $1,356 | $3,773 |
Downtown Olympia 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,641 | $1,900 | $4,248 |
Downtown Olympia 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,190 | $3,190 | $3,190 |

Getting Around the Downtown Olympia Neighborhood in Olympia, WA
Walk Score®
87 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
93 / 100
Biker's Paradise
Daily errands can be accomplished on a bike
Transit Score®
54 / 100
Good Transit
Many nearby public transportation options
